Harvey Pekar

I was part of the group that had to draw the pictures by looking at the words. When we got together to start our comnic, we went through each section together and wrote down what was going to be in each panel. We all put in our ideas and we worked off of everyone's ideas to create something that we could all imagine being on the page. It was easier when it came time to draw the pictures to do it this way because we already had everything that we were going to draw organized on a piece of paper. We also all brainstormed together to come up with what we though Harvey Pekar looked like and we gave him some specific characteristics that we could keep constant in each panel of the comic.
